CVE-2026-47399: CWE-284: Improper Access Control in MervinPraison praisonai-platform
CVE-2026-47399 is an improper access control vulnerability in PraisonAI Platform prior to version 0.1.4. It allows an authenticated user in one workspace to access and modify objects belonging to another workspace by using the global UUID of the victim's objects. The flaw arises because the service layer resolves objects by global ID without verifying workspace ownership, breaking workspace isolation. This affects workspace-scoped REST routes such as agents, projects, issues, and comments. The issue is patched in version 0.1.4.
AI Analysis
Technical Summary
PraisonAI Platform versions before 0.1.4 contain a systemic object-level authorization flaw in workspace-scoped REST routes. Although the route layer verifies that the caller is a member of the workspace specified in the URL, the service layer fetches or modifies objects solely by their global UUID without confirming that these objects belong to the workspace in the URL. This allows an authenticated user from one workspace to access, modify, or delete objects from another workspace by supplying the victim object's global UUID, violating workspace isolation boundaries. The vulnerability affects routes handling agents, projects, issues, and comments. The issue is fixed in version 0.1.4.
Potential Impact
An authenticated user with membership in one workspace can access, modify, or delete objects belonging to other workspaces by exploiting the flawed authorization logic. This leads to a complete breach of workspace isolation, potentially exposing sensitive data and allowing unauthorized modifications across workspace boundaries. The CVSS 3.1 score is 8.8 (High), reflecting network attack vector, low attack complexity, privileges required, no user interaction, and high impact on confidentiality, integrity, and availability.
Mitigation Recommendations
Upgrade PraisonAI Platform to version 0.1.4 or later, where this authorization flaw is patched. No other mitigation is documented.
